In 2011, Dollar Shave Club didn’t just shake up the shaving aisle—we reinvented it. A viral video put us on the map, and our direct-to-consumer model challenged an entire industry by making great razors accessible, affordable, and actually fun to buy.

Since then, we’ve grown far beyond blades. From grooming to personal care, we’ve built a lineup of quality essentials designed to make life easier (and smoother), whether you find us online or in stores near you.

Today, DSC is expanding into new categories and new markets, but our DNA hasn’t changed. We’re still here to cut the BS, deliver real value, and bring a little humor to the everyday routine.

ROLE SUMMARY: The Marketing Operations Specialist, Amazon is a hands‑on role responsible for keeping Dollar Shave Club’s Amazon presence running strong and continuously improving. This role supports execution across reporting and insights, content and creative management, catalog health, promotions, and helping ensure the brand shows up accurately, competitively, and in line with Amazon best practices.

The Amazon team at Dollar Shave Club is small, collaborative, and non‑hierarchical, with everyone staying close to the work and partnering cross‑functionally to get things done. We’re looking for someone with a positive, team‑player attitude, a curious mindset, and a desire to test and learn. Dollar Shave Club encourages intelligent risk‑taking and believes in running continual tests, learning quickly, and not being afraid to fail fast; all in service of making the Amazon experience better for our customers.
